  • Page 5: Safety

    Larger Lithium batteries and those used for industrial use involving high discharge current and frequent full discharge cycles require special precautions. The LDIR150 has a built in rechargeable lithium battery, which is NOT user replaceable, and should be charged ONLY with the provided LDIR150 charger.
  • Page 6 SAFETY (CONT.) • THE BATTERY HAS BEEN EXPOSED TO LIQUIDS, ESPECIALLY SALTWATER. Exposure to liquids can cause internal corrosion or damage to the cells or to the Battery Management System (BMS). The BMS protects the battery from overcharging, high self- discharge or imbalanced charging of the cells, any of which can present the possibility of fire during recharging.

  • Page 9 FEATURES (CONT.) BUTTON OPERATION ON/OFF Press and hold for 2 seconds to turn the device “on” and “off”. RESET Reset sensitivity benchmark to improve stability and sensitivity. MUTE Press to toggle the audible alarm “on” and “off”. SENS Press button to cycle through three levels of sensitivity, low, medium, and high.
  • Page 10: Operating Instructions

    Voltage Indicator. If not, please see Battery Charging Instructions. 3. The unit takes approximately 30 seconds to warm up and calibrate after the ON/OFF button has been pressed. Keep the LDIR150 away from any areas of potential refrigerant leakage until the warm-up and calibration period is over.
